How much do aerial telecom j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 30, 2026, the average hourly pay for aerial telecom in the United States is $26.82,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.43 and $27.64 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Aerial Telecom position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Aerial Telecom, you need expertise in telecommunication systems installation, tower climbing, and working knowledge of fiber optic and wireless equipment, typically backed by a high school diploma or technical certification. Familiarity with tools like RF meters, harness safety gear, and certifications such as OSHA, NWSA, or climbing safety are commonly required. Excellent attention to detail, teamwork, and effective communication are key soft skills for this position. These abilities are critical for maintaining safety standards, ensuring successful installations, and facilitating smooth collaboration on complex projects at heights.

What is an Aerial Telecom job?

An Aerial Telecom job involves installing, maintaining, and repairing telecommunications infrastructure, such as fiber optic and coaxial cables, on utility poles or towers. Professionals in this role work at heights using specialized equipment to ensure reliable communication networks. They follow safety protocols, perform troubleshooting, and collaborate with engineers and ground crews. Strong technical skills, physical endurance, and adherence to industry standards are essential for success in this field.

What kind of physical demands and safety requirements can I expect in an Aerial Telecom position?

Aerial Telecom technicians regularly work at heights on towers or rooftops, so physical fitness, good balance, and a comfort with heights are vital for success. Strict adherence to safety protocols is non-negotiable, as the role requires the use of harnesses, fall protection systems, and compliance with site-specific safety standards. You will typically undergo extensive safety training before starting and may participate in regular refresher courses. This focus on safety helps protect you and your colleagues in potentially hazardous environments while ensuring reliable network installations and maintenance.
